数控车床编程g0表示什么

fiy 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在数控车床编程中,G0表示快速定位指令。G0指令用于使工件快速移动到目标位置,以提高生产效率。与其他移动指令(如G1)相比,G0指令没有规定移动的速度和加速度,因此它是一种最快的移动方式。

    G0指令通常用于以下情况:

    1. 初始定位:在开始切削之前,G0指令可用于将工件快速移动到初始切削位置,以节省时间。
    2. 切换刀具:当需要更换刀具时,G0指令可以使工件快速移动到一个安全的位置,以便进行刀具更换。
    3. 空行进:当切削工具无需接触工件时,G0指令可以用于在工作区内快速移动,以减少非切削时间。

    G0指令的格式为:G0 X__ Y__ Z__;其中X、Y、Z分别表示在X轴、Y轴和Z轴上的目标位置坐标。通过在G代码程序中使用G0指令,操作员可以快速控制数控车床实现工件的准确定位和定位。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在数控车床编程中,G0表示快速移动。

    具体来说,G0是一种G代码,用于控制数控车床的快速定位。当程序执行到G0指令时,机床将以最大的速度移动到指定位置,不进行任何切削操作。G0指令通常用于快速移动到下一个切削点,以提高加工效率。

    以下是关于G0指令的几个重要点:

    1. 快速移动:G0指令用于控制机床在不进行切削的情况下快速移动到目标位置。这种快速移动通常使用机床的最大速度,以最短的时间到达目标点。

    2. 直线插补:G0指令通常与X、Y、Z轴的指令配合使用,以实现直线插补。例如,G0 X100 Y50 Z10表示将机床快速移动到X轴100,Y轴50,Z轴10的位置。

    3. 无切削:G0指令只用于快速移动,不进行任何切削操作。因此,在使用G0指令时,需要确保刀具不会与工件发生碰撞,以避免损坏工件或机床。

    4. 优先级高:G0指令在数控程序中的优先级较高,通常会覆盖之前的切削操作。这意味着在执行G0指令时,之前的切削操作会被中断,机床立即进行快速移动。

    5. 指定速度:虽然G0指令通常使用机床的最大速度进行快速移动,但也可以通过其他参数来指定移动速度。例如,G0 F200表示将移动速度设置为200mm/min,而不是使用机床的最大速度。

    总之,G0指令在数控车床编程中表示快速移动。通过使用G0指令,可以实现机床的快速定位,以提高加工效率。在使用G0指令时,需要注意刀具和工件的安全,以避免碰撞和损坏。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    G0是数控车床编程中的一种指令,它表示快速定位。在数控车床上,快速定位是指工件或刀具在加工过程中以最快的速度移动到目标位置的操作。

    G0指令的作用是在程序中定义快速移动的指令,它告诉数控系统在工件或刀具之间进行快速的定位,而不进行切削加工。这是因为在进行切削操作时,移动速度需要降低,以确保切削过程的精度和安全。

    G0指令的格式如下:
    G0 X__ Y__ Z__ F__

    其中,X、Y和Z分别代表在X轴、Y轴和Z轴上的目标位置坐标,F代表快速定位的速度。

    数控车床编程中使用G0指令的步骤如下:

    1. 确定目标位置:根据加工要求和图纸,确定工件或刀具需要移动到的目标位置坐标。

    2. 编写程序:在数控编程软件中,编写G代码程序。在程序中使用G0指令来定义快速定位操作。根据目标位置的坐标,设置对应的X、Y和Z的数值。

    3. 设置速度:根据实际情况,设置G0指令中的F值,即快速定位的速度。速度单位一般为毫米/分钟或英寸/分钟。

    4. 载入程序:将编写好的程序加载到数控车床的控制系统中。

    5. 运行程序:启动数控车床,运行加载好的程序。数控系统会根据程序中的指令,控制工件或刀具以设定的速度进行快速定位操作,将其移动到目标位置。

    需要注意的是,G0指令是一种快速移动指令,不进行切削加工。在进行切削操作前,需要使用其他指令(如G1)来定义切削的速度和切削路径。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部